I was caught doing 66 in a 45 in North Carolina where I live. I have no points and have actually only received one speeding ticket in the 15 years since I have had a license. I was given a mandatory court date and found out that I could actually lose my license for at least 30 days since I was going more than 15 mph over the limit. This came as quite a shock.

My question is whether or not I can use a Prayer for Judgment in this case. I am also considering pleading "not guilty" and fighting the charge. Any advice would be appreciated.
